Phylogenetic relationships between adenoviruses as inferred from nucleotide sequences of inverted terminal repeats

Gene, 1987
The nucleotide (nt) sequences of inverted terminal repeats (ITR) from human adenovirus (Ad) 19, bovine Ad1 (BAd1), bovine Ad3 (BAd3), canine Ad2 (CAd2) and an avian Ad, EDS-76, were determined. The length of the ITR sequence was 160 bp in Ad19, 159 bp in BAd1, 195 bp in BAd3, 196 bp in CAd2 and 52 bp in EDS-76.

Terminal repeats of the drosophila transposable element copia: Nucleotide sequence and genomic organization

Cell, 1980
We have determined the nucleotide sequence of the terminal regions of two members of the copia sequence family of D. melanogaster. The first 276 bp at one end of a copia element are repeated in direct orientation at its other end. Nucleotide sequence analysis of the long terminal repeat of integrated caprine arthritis encephalitis virus

Virus Research, 1986
The nucleotide sequence of the long terminal repeat (LTR) of caprine arthritis encephalitis virus (CAEV), a prototype lentivirus was determined. 6-bp directly repeated host cell sequences flank the 376-bp proviral LTRs. Long Terminal Repeat Sequence Analysis of HTLV-2 Molecular Variants Identified in Southern Brazil

AIDS Research and Human Retroviruses, 2010
In Brazil, human T-lymphotropic virus type 2 (HTLV-2) is endemic in Amerindians and epidemic in intravenous drug users (IDUs). The long terminal repeat (LTR) is the most divergent genomic region of HTLV-2, therefore useful to characterize subtypes.
